Well I did try to qualify my statement at the end by putting the ME in CAPS. Battery life is horrendous on the TP, so I try to do everything I can to conserve the battery.

By having S2U2 poll more items and notifications, it is using more resources and drains the battery faster. That is all. S2U2 is very popular. Hell, I used to use it. Once I tried pocketshield, I never turned back. It has a light sensor so if the phone is out of your pocket it automatically unlocks. You can change that option if you want. However, once you get used to it, you realize you don't need your locking screen to display all of the things that your today screen should display for you b/c you will rarely see it with the auto unlock feature via light sensor. There are other methods of unlocking as well.

I sound like a rep, but I'm not. I'm just please with how much less battery it takes. I took me about a week of testing to see how much battery S2U2 was actually draining. It was quite significant. With that said, my battery life still leaves a lot to desire.
